What is the current population of Centertown?

Based on the latest 2022 data from the US census, the current population of Centertown is 303. Centertown, Tennessee is the 15,112th largest city in the US.

What was the peak population of Centertown?

The peak population of Centertown was in 1990, when its population was 572. In 1990, Centertown was the 12,389th largest city in the US; now its fallen to the 15,112th largest city in the US. Centertown is currently 47.0% smaller than it was in 1990.

How quickly is Centertown growing?

Centertown has grown 17.4% since the 2000. Centertown, Tennessee is growing moderately quickly; it is growing faster than 87% of similarly sized cities since 2000.

What is the voting age population of Centertown, Tennessee?

The total voting age population of Centertown, Tennessee, meaning US citizens 18 or older, is 253. The voting age population is 47.8% male and 52.2% female.

What percentage of Centertown, Tennessee residents are senior citizens?

According to the latest census statistics, 10.9% of the residents of Centertown are 65 or older.

What are the racial demographics of Centertown, Tennessee?

The racial demographics of Centertown are 97.4% White, 2.1% Two or more races and 0.6% Native Hawaiian or Other Pacific Islander.

What percentage of Centertown, Tennessee residents are below the poverty line?

In Centertown, 9.7% of residents have an income below the poverty line, and the child poverty rate is 24.4%. On a per-household basis, 1.2% of families are below the poverty line in Centertown.

What percentage of Centertown, Tennessee residents are in the labor force?

Among those aged 16 and older, 63.1% of Centertown residents are in the labor force.

What are the education levels among Centertown, Tennessee residents?

Among the adult population 25 years old and over, 93.6% of Centertown residents have at least a high school degree or equivalent, 12.9% have a bachelor's degree and 3.0% have a graduate or professional degree.

What percentage of Centertown, Tennessee residents speak a non-English language at home?

Among Centertown residents aged 5 and older, 2.7% of them speak a non-English language at home. Broken down by language: 0.0% of residents speak Spanish at home, 1.2% speak an Indo-European language, and 1.5% speak an Asian language.

What is the unemployment rate in Centertown, Tennessee?

The unemployment rate in Centertown is 3.2%, which is calculated among residents aged 16 or older who are in the labor force.

What percentage of Centertown, Tennessee residents work for the government?

In Centertown, 17.2% of the residents in the non-military labor force are employed by the local, state and federal government.

What is the median income in Centertown, Tennessee?

The median household income in Centertown is $52,708.

What percentage of housing units are owner-occupied in Centertown, Tennessee?

In Centertown, 86.0% of housing units are occupied by their owners.

What percentage of housing units are rented in Centertown, Tennessee?

Renters occupy 14.0% of housing units in Centertown.

What percentage of Centertown, Tennessee housing units were built before 1940?

Of all the housing units in Centertown, 3.4% of them were build before 1940.

What percentage of Centertown, Tennessee housing units were built after 2000?

In Centertown, 11.5% of the total housing units were built after the year 2000.

What is the median monthly rent in Centertown, Tennessee?

The median gross monthly rent payment for renters in Centertown is $606.

What percentage of households in Centertown, Tennessee have broadband internet?

In Centertown, 80.4% of households have an active broadband internet connection.
